The Haunting of the Shibuya Mansion

In the heart of Tokyo's bustling Shibuya district, nestled between the neon lights and the hum of the city, stood an ancient mansion that had long been forgotten. Known only to the locals as the Shibuya Mansion, it was a place shrouded in mystery and whispered about in hushed tones. The mansion, once the home of a wealthy merchant, had been abandoned for decades, its grand halls now overgrown with ivy and its once opulent rooms reduced to haunting echoes of a bygone era.

The story begins with a chance encounter between a young, ambitious real estate developer named Kaito and an elderly woman named Mrs. Sato, who was the last living relative of the merchant. Mrs. Sato, her eyes filled with a mixture of nostalgia and fear, reveals that the mansion was cursed by a mischievous ghost. According to legend, the ghost was once a young girl who was unjustly executed by her greedy father, a merchant who sought to sell her soul to the devil for more wealth.

Kaito, driven by the promise of a massive profit, ignores the warnings and decides to restore the mansion into a boutique hotel. He enlists the help of a team of workers, each with their own personal reasons for joining the project. Among them is Yumi, a skilled carpenter who has a personal connection to the mansion, and Takumi, a curious historian who is determined to uncover the truth behind the ghost's curse.

As work progresses, strange occurrences begin to unfold. The workers report hearing ghostly laughter in the dead of night, and they find objects moving on their own. Yumi, who has always felt an inexplicable draw to the mansion, starts experiencing vivid dreams of the young girl, her face etched with sorrow and despair.

One night, as Yumi is working late, she encounters the ghost herself. The girl, now a mischievous spirit, speaks to Yumi, revealing that she is trapped in the mansion and seeks revenge against her father's descendants. Yumi, torn between fear and a sense of justice, decides to help the ghost find peace.

Together, Yumi and the ghost begin to unravel the mysteries of the mansion. They discover hidden rooms filled with the merchant's stolen treasures and learn of the girl's tragic fate. As they delve deeper, they uncover a shocking truth: the merchant's descendants, including Kaito, are in possession of a cursed artifact that binds the ghost to the mansion.

The climax of the story unfolds as Kaito, desperate to save his investment, attempts to sell the artifact to a mysterious buyer. However, the buyer is none other than the devil himself, who is interested in the artifact's power. As the mansion is filled with the devil's minions, Yumi and the ghost must race against time to break the curse and save the mansion from becoming a permanent abode for evil.

In a heart-pounding conclusion, Yumi and the ghost confront the devil in a battle of wits and spirits. With the help of Takumi, who has become an unexpected ally, they manage to destroy the cursed artifact, freeing the ghost and lifting the curse. The mansion is saved, but not without a cost. Kaito, who had been using the mansion's legend to boost his business, is left with nothing but a broken dream and a newfound respect for the supernatural.

The story ends with the mansion being reopened as a hotel, but with a twist. The hotel's success is attributed to the spirit of the young girl, who is now at peace. Yumi, Takumi, and the other workers find themselves drawn to the mansion, not for its wealth, but for the chance to be a part of something greater than themselves.

The Haunting of the Shibuya Mansion is a chilling tale of revenge, redemption, and the eternal struggle between good and evil. It is a story that will leave readers on the edge of their seats, questioning the boundaries between the living and the dead, and the true cost of ambition.
